I would like to know the dosages and side effects of this drug, please! ## Did you mean to say Fioricet? I was unable to locate a match under the name Furocet. Fioricet is a combination of Acetaminophen (325 mg) + Butalbital (50 mg) + Caffeine (40 mg). Commonly reported side effects for Fioricet include: Dizziness, Drowsiness, Intoxicated feeling, Light-headedness, Nausea, Vomiting, Sedation, Addiction, Shortness of breath, and Abdominal pain. I took these capsules, these were told by pham. that they are the same ingredients as foinal w/codine. But I am having red blotching all over my body,plus it is eyes & lips are swelling alittle.Help??? ## Okay, first of all there is NO Fiorinal with Codeine, Fiorinal contains Aspirin, Butalbital and Caffeine, it is commonly used to treat migraines. These capsules contain 30mgs of Codeine, 500mgs of Acetaminophen, 50mgs of Butalbital and 40mgs of Caffeine, so they are the generic for Fioricet with Codeine. That said, even if you have taken this same thing before, it is possible for an allergy or new side effect to suddenly occur. this site is not medical professionals, but this certainly sounds like an allergic reaction and you should consult your doctor or pharmacist IMMEDIATELY! ##...
